Introduction to Digital Storytelling for Public Health Environments - Online
Storytelling can be a valuable tool for public health researchers and practitioners. Our story facilitation methods support local community members in sharing first-person narratives and turning them into videos that can be used for training, community mobilization, advocacy, and more. This free, one-hour webinars offer participants a broad introduction to our work in public health, and an understanding of how our public health partnerships work.

Building the International Movement - DST2025 Panel Discussion
StoryCenter in the US, the Museum of the Person of Brazil, and a committee of some 50 representatives from around the world are working toward the 12th International Digital Storytelling Conference in Sao Paulo this November. This webinar will be an opportunity to meet some of the organizers, and discuss ideas for supporting activities during the Fall to draw attention to the themes of environmental justice, indigenous rights, DST for well being, and the stories of Latin America.
